PlainEnviro's health-based SDWIS extract covers monitoring and reporting violations only -- it does not include unresolved enforcement actions in progress or corrective steps a utility has taken since the extract date. No contaminant code appears in the extract. Day-to-day primacy enforcement for this system runs through the Utah drinking-water program, not EPA directly.

A historical health-based record does not necessarily describe current water quality or compliance. The most authoritative current source is the utility's annual Consumer Confidence Report. For enforcement history and corrective-action orders, consult EPA ECHO and the Utah state drinking-water program's public portal.
